Gary Frederick

Gary Dean Frederick, of Soddy Daisy, TN, passed away August 30, 2020. He was 82.
Gary entered this world in Letcher County, Kentucky, on October 26, 1937, the son of James L. and Garnett Frederick.

Gary graduated from City High School and joined the US Navy at age 17. He proudly served for two years on the USS Des Moines, and then for 37 years as a member of the 241st Engineering Installation Squadron Air National Guard. He was a faithful member of St. Peter’s Episcopal Church.

Gary was an athlete, coach, umpire, and sports fan. He shared his passion with his children and grandchildren. Gary, who never met a stranger, was a kind and compassionate man who dearly loved his family. He laughed often and much; won the respect of intelligent people; the affection of children; and left this world a better place. A successful man by any measure.
